Transaction d8693537e5cb11983dbf447939b8bf9160b0775d3cf9749e0c3938c52af19c9e
1 Input
1 Output
-
d8693537e5cb11983dbf447939b8bf9160b0775d3cf9749e0c3938c52af19c9e:0
- value
- 43840442
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a6dac6f64ee22c9f0b94966303f85b4f29567ff OP_EQUAL
- address
- 3QXAEkjpLzKLctgpSi42SNF6NGWyFAQU5S